How much do assembly helper j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for assembly helper in Columbia, SC is $16.84,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.37 and $16.92 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an assembly helper?

Assembly Helpers assist in manufacturing or production environments by supporting the assembly of products or components. Their tasks typically include preparing materials, handling tools, following instructions to assemble parts, and inspecting finished products for quality. They work closely with other team members on assembly lines or in workshop settings, ensuring efficiency and safety. Assembly Helpers usually do not require advanced technical skills, but attention to detail and the ability to follow instructions are essential. This role is crucial in keeping production processes running smoothly.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an assembly helper?

To thrive as an Assembly Helper, you need basic mechanical aptitude, manual dexterity, and a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hand tools, power tools, and sometimes experience with manufacturing or assembly line systems is typically required. Attention to detail, teamwork, and strong communication skills help individuals excel in this role. These skills are crucial to ensure products are accurately assembled, workplace safety is maintained, and production targets are met efficiently.

What are some common challenges assembly helpers face during their daily tasks, and how can they effectively overcome them?

Assembly Helpers often encounter challenges such as managing repetitive tasks, maintaining accuracy under time constraints, and adapting to changing assembly line processes. To overcome these, it's important to stay organized, follow safety protocols closely, and communicate proactively with team members and supervisors. Seeking feedback and being open to learning new techniques can also help improve efficiency and reduce the likelihood of errors, making the work environment smoother and more productive.

What is the difference between Assembly Helper vs Production Worker?

AspectAssembly HelperProduction Worker
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; basic mechanical skillsHigh school diploma or equivalent; may require specific certifications
Work EnvironmentFactories, assembly lines, manufacturing plantsFactories, manufacturing facilities, assembly lines
Employer & Industry UsageManufacturing companies, assembly plantsManufacturing, production facilities, factories
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

Assembly Helpers assist in assembling products by handing tools, parts, and supporting the process, often performing repetitive tasks. Production Workers have a broader role, including operating machinery, quality checks, and more complex tasks. While both roles work in manufacturing environments, Assembly Helpers typically focus on supporting assembly lines, whereas Production Workers handle more varied production duties.

General Description

The Valve Repair Technician position is responsible for the repair, assembly, calibration, and diagnostics of all types of valves, actuators and related instruments.

Specific Responsibilities

  • Evaluate and repair control, safety, relief, gate, globe, check, ball, butterfly and plug valves.
  • Evaluate and repair pneumatic, hydraulic and electric actuators.
  • Work is performed at R.E. Mason authorized repair facilities and customer locations and includes;
    • Pre-testing, disassembly, cleaning, in-process inspection, machining, lapping, surface preparation, painting, assembly, testing, and final inspection on various types of valves and actuators.
    • Calibration and testing of valves, related instruments and process instrumentation.
    • Assembly of new and repaired equipment.
    • Document repair, testing and assembly activities - cause of failure, actions taken, parts used, etc.
  • Customer communication - technical assistance, troubleshooting and determining disposition of repairs.
  • Adherence to all safety, quality and company rules/regulations.
  • Maintain excellent housekeeping standards.
  • Participation and involvement in Safety, Quality and Activities Committees.
  • Execute work in adherence to the guidelines stated under a National Board VR/UV program.
  • Reference appropriate technical sources.
  • Complete site specific safety requirements.
  • Maintain driver eligibility.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.

Required Competencies

  • Excellent communication (verbal & written), interpersonal and customer relations skills - exhibit an ability to effectively communicate with plant personnel.
  • Time Management Skills
  • Teamwork
  • Functional/Technical Skills
  • Mechanical Ability/Aptitude
  • Problem Solving
  • Troubleshooting
  • Ability to stay task focused
  • Must be able to work off hours, weekends, and OT on a short notice basis based on business needs
  • Knowledge of rigging, lifting and moving heavy and awkward products.
  • Able to work in abnormal (heat/cold/clean room) operating conditions.
  • Must to able operate repair equipment namely; overhead cranes, forklifts, sand blasters, seat facing machines, lift assist devices and power tools.

Required Education and Experience

  • High school diploma
  • Industrial plant experience
  • Nuclear experience or 3+ years valve related experience
  • Basic computer skills
